Transaction 528e0fabaee2dbdf70836771afa7bfc4aed437767012a36ce58ddc1551e47957
2 Input
2 Outputs
- 528e0fabaee2dbdf70836771afa7bfc4aed437767012a36ce58ddc1551e47957:0
- 528e0fabaee2dbdf70836771afa7bfc4aed437767012a36ce58ddc1551e47957:1
value 4064333
address 3Dy3nn2dkpytAXFZW7268zrW9TytwGCoG5
value 12051602
address 3NgpX8o8EbdEBypo4WdXZPDfyfQwdCZsgx